The agreement in 1944 recognized central monetary management guidelines between Australia, Japan, the United States, Canada, and a variety of Western European countries. Basically, the world's economy remained in disarray after World War II, so 730 delegates from 44 Allied nations gathered in New Hampshire in a hotel called Bretton Woods. Special Drawing Rights (Sdr).

Treasury department authorities Harry Dexter White. Lots of historians think the closed-door Bretton Woods meeting centralized the entire world's monetary system (Sdr Bond). On the conference's last day, Bretton Woods delegates codified a code of rules for the world's financial system and conjured up the World Bank Group and the IMF. Basically, due to the fact that the U.S. managed more than two-thirds of the world's gold, the system would count on gold and the U.S. dollar. Nevertheless, Richard Nixon shocked the world when he got rid of the gold part out of the Bretton Woods pact in August 1971. As quickly as the Bretton Woods system was up and running, a variety of people criticized the plan and stated the Bretton Woods conference and subsequent productions bolstered world inflation.

The editorialist was Henry Hazlitt and his articles like "End the IMF" were exceptionally questionable to the status quo. In the editorial, Hazlitt stated that he wrote thoroughly about how the introduction of the IMF had caused enormous national currency devaluations. Hazlitt explained the British pound lost a 3rd of its value overnight in 1949. "In the years from the end of 1952 to the end of 1962, 43 leading currencies depreciated," the economist detailed back in 1963. "The U.S. dollar revealed a loss in internal acquiring power of 12 percent, the British pound of 25 percent, the French franc of 30 percent.
